arch的用法和例句:
例句
用作名词(n.)Dip your head under the low arch.
在低矮的门拱下要低头。A pointed arch drawn from two centers within the span.
在跨度内有两个中心点,连接两个中心点的是弧度突出的拱。Have you been to the Triumphal Arch?
你去过凯旋门吗?The bridge has three arches.
这座桥有三座拱洞。Marble Arch is a famous London landmark.
大理石拱门是著名的伦敦标志。
用作动词(v.)The cat arched its back when it saw the dog.
那猫看见狗时就拱起了背。"(actors, singers, etc.) perform for outside salary income without approval by the unit they belong to"
走穴
用作形容词(adj.)They considered him their arch opponent.
他们将他看成是主要对手。Pepsi and Coke have been arch rivals for a long time.
百事和可口可乐长期以来都是主要的对手。Yuan Shikai was an arch usurper of state power.
袁世凯是一个窃国大盗。Blanche's grey eyes gazed at Foker with an arch twinkle.
布兰茜那对灰色眼睛滴溜溜的,露出调皮的闪光,瞧着福克。
